Transaction 23438b48858d70f8aaac86a11bbafc4e2b2a9f30734e987c3648c5c03d55d166
1 Input
2 Outputs
- 23438b48858d70f8aaac86a11bbafc4e2b2a9f30734e987c3648c5c03d55d166:0
- 23438b48858d70f8aaac86a11bbafc4e2b2a9f30734e987c3648c5c03d55d166:1
value 3421934
address 1KFBxiaoZKeKxD71TDEDXCahP8r7KGLAuw
value 908030
address 15k76ws6DpPSgQw31rWdndzXFca6rCDKwa